Description

The Fine-Grade Copper Mesh Sheet, 150 × 150 mm, also known as fine copper gauze or laboratory copper mesh, is designed for compatible laboratory, educational and demonstration applications. This mesh is supplied as a 150 mm square piece and is suitable for general science laboratory use where copper mesh is required for heating, conductivity, material comparison or demonstration work. The fine grade mesh format provides a practical surface for approved laboratory activities, including compatible heat transfer demonstrations, flame-based observations, filtration-style demonstrations or material property studies where copper mesh is suitable.

Copper is commonly used in science teaching because it is conductive, workable and visually useful for demonstrating metal behaviour. Users should confirm whether the mesh grade, aperture size and wire thickness are suitable for the intended experiment before use. This product is suitable for school science laboratories, university teaching laboratories, preparation rooms and general laboratory environments requiring small copper mesh sheets for practical demonstrations. Users should confirm mesh size, mesh opening, wire diameter, heating method, chemical compatibility, cleaning procedure and final application before ordering or use.

Copper mesh should be handled carefully, especially around cut edges. Wear suitable gloves where required and avoid contact with sharp or frayed mesh ends. When heated, copper may become hot, oxidised or discoloured. Heated metal may cause burns even after the flame or heat source has been removed. Do not use with incompatible chemicals, food applications, electrical mains circuits or pressure applications unless the complete procedure has been assessed and approved.

This product is intended for laboratory or educational settings only and should be used under appropriate supervision.
